With the burgeoning rise in short-form video content, it’s only natural tech behemoths like Google want to get in on the action. Enter YouTube Shorts, YouTube’s newest offering that provides a platform for users to create snappy, engaging content under 60 seconds long.

Typically viewed from mobile device interfaces, YouTube Shorts gives content creators a whole new set of tools to play with, revamping how they interact with their audience. Stripped of all complexities, YouTube Shorts revolutionizes the art of storytelling – keeping it brief, catchy, and to the point.

You may instinctively compare YouTube Shorts to TikTok. It’s not a reckless comparison, given its similar format and time constraint. Both concentrate on mobile-first, vertical video content. But what gives YouTube Shorts a technological edge? Remember, it’s built upon the robust, already established video-sharing platform – YouTube.

The feature list of YouTube Shorts is impressive. The content creator is given a multi-segment camera, enabling them to stitch together different clips. For our speed enthusiasts, there are also options for speed control, allowing them to adjust video frames for that perfect slow-mo or hyper-lapse shot.

Music is a critical aspect of such short videos. YouTube Shorts excels here as well, giving creators access to a massive library of tracks to choose from. With rich metadata and in-video music credits, intellectual property rights are well maintained.

Delving right into the heart of YouTube Shorts innovation, you’ll discover that creating a captivating Short is a balancing act between creativity, brevity, and optimal utilization of YouTube’s suite of creator tools. Here are some key aspects to consider when generating this bite-sized content.

Firstly, precision in storytelling is the backbone of successful Shorts. Given the 60-seconds time limit, creators are required to condense content without compromising its essence. It’s about leveraging the constraint to create impactful messages or snappy narratives.

Video editing is another core task to master. Despite the built-in multi-segment camera feature, creators often resort to external editing applications for more refined effects. Adobe Premiere Rush or InShot are popular choices, offering broader editing capabilities. Incorporate enticing transitions, subtitles, or stickers to enhance viewer engagement.

Once the content is diligently edited, it’s time to consider the thumbnail. This minuscule real estate is of paramount importance as it’s often the deciding factor determining whether a viewer will click on your Short or not. YouTube allows creators to select a frame from their videos or upload a personalized thumbnail – a well-curated, high-quality image can dramatically boost your click-through rates.

Following the thumbnail creation, crafting a compelling title and description is a pertinent step. YouTube’s algorithm relies on these text-based contents to recommend videos to viewers. Be sure to include appropriate keywords related to your video. However, avoid keyword stuffing as it goes against YouTube’s policies and could lead to penalties.

Next, the hashtag #Shorts must be included either in the title or description. This is imperative as it alerts YouTube’s algorithm to categorize the video as a Short.

Before uploading, it’s essential to thoroughly review content, ensuring it complies with YouTube’s community guidelines and doesn’t infringe on any copyright laws. Particularly, with music options, using royalty-free tracks or YouTube’s original audio avoids potential legal complications.

After these nuanced steps, you are now ready to upload your content. Creators should use a consistent posting schedule, as consistency is a crucial factor in growing an audience on the platform. Prioritize audience feedback and comments, since interaction is a driver for YouTube’s algorithm and helps bolster your community.

First off, understand the value of the “first few seconds”. With videos running for just 60 seconds tops, creators need to establish the context instantly. Grasping attention in the first 5 to 10 seconds can make a profound difference to watch time, an important metric that YouTube’s algorithm considers while suggesting videos.

Utilize the ‘Add to Queue’ option to lead the audience to more of your Shorts. It’s a simple yet effective way to increase viewership. In an array of video content, Smart Trimming of the videos can lead to better user engagement offering viewers exactly what they are looking for.

Annotations, although currently unavailable for Shorts, can be indirectly implemented. Call out to your viewers in your video and guide them to click on ‘like’, ‘share’, or ‘subscribe’, which can significantly boost your visibility.

Let’s talk title strategy. A YouTube Short title should be simple and relatable. The trick to driving traffic is not only using catchy phrases but also incorporating relevant, trending keywords. Utilizing the hashtag #Shorts in the title can work wonders as it directly plays into YouTube’s algorithm.

Next, comes the choice of category. For instance, multiple analyses show that comedy, fitness, and cooking-themed Shorts attract wide viewership. Identify a category that resonates with your content and curates a strategy around it for a maximum impact.

Consistency is crucial. To build and sustain an audience, maintain a regular upload schedule. An irregular posting mode can create disconnect, hindering audience growth.

No strategy, however, can guarantee overnight success. Persistence, adaptation to evolve with changing consumption patterns, honing storytelling skills, and experimenting with different creative styles will gradually build a viewership base.

Lastly, do not undermine the power of data. YouTube analytics provides first-hand data on viewer preferences, interaction levels, potential areas of improvement, etc. Use this data to tweak the strategy and truly harness the power of YouTube Shorts.

Consolidating your presence on YouTube Shorts should also involve mastering the nature of popular content on the platform. Being a platform that supports up-to 60-second videos fundamentally changes how audiences consume content and as such, the type of content that resonates with them. Analyzing trends on the platform, bite-sized humor, quick explainer videos, and sneak peeks of longer narratives capture the audience’s attention.

Short-form content also opens the avenue for a broader content experimentation range. For instance, content creators can leverage this forum for serialized content, creating cliffhangers at the end of each short. This not only keeps the audience intrigued but also cultivates a dedicated following. YouTube Shorts, therefore, ushers a paradigm shift, prompting content creators to think outside the traditional content creation box.

The monetization element is also a key aspect to dig into. Currently, YouTube Shorts does not support direct monetization through ads. However, the YouTube Shorts Fund marks a bold move by YouTube to incentivize content creation on the platform. This fund, worth $100 million, will be distributed over 2021-2022 to content creators with the most engagement and views. It is an encouragement for creators to jump in and make engaging content without worry of the initial direct monetary reward. This initiative suggests a promising future for creators as the platform continues to evolve.

For marketers, YouTube Shorts provides a new frontier for reaching audiences. The power of concise, potent videos for brand messaging shouldn’t be underestimated. Brands that can cleverly maneuver around the 60-second limitation could stand to reap significant benefits. Moreover, as YouTube continues to refine the Shorts feature, brands should brace themselves for potential advertising opportunities that may arise, akin to Instagram Pro or TikTok For Business.

In terms of search engine optimization, YouTube Shorts elevates the stakes. Google has become increasingly visual in presenting search results, often displaying video content at the top of SERPs. Shorts getting indexed could, therefore signal a fresh SEO landscape. Crafting engaging, keyword-loaded titles and descriptions for Shorts could boost their visibility in search results, pushing more organic traffic.
